Damodara
Damodara had a warrior rank of Rathi. Affiliation: Kaurava. According to Nilamanta Purana, also known as Kasmira Mahatmya, Damodara was the son of Kasmira King Gonanda. Kasmira allied with Jarasandha, the King of Magadha/Father-in-law of Kamsa and fought against Krishna. King Gonanda was killed by Balarama in the war and Damodara wanted to avenge his father. He went to Gandhara to fight with lord Krishna who had gone there to attend a Svayamvara. Krishna killed Damodara in the fight but taking into consideration the high sanctity of Kasmira he crowned his rival’s pregnant widow. Damodara’s Posthumous son Bala Gonanda was a minor at the time of Mahabharata, so he did not join either the Kauravas or the Pandavas.
